Chicago children ages 14 and under can enter the LEGO Store Mini Model Build Contest 2010 during the whole month of September for a chance for fame and cool LEGO prizes. This contest tests children’s building skills, imagination, and creativity.

LEGO Store Monthly Mini Model Build

Every first Tuesday of the month, kids ages 6 to 14 can visit their local LEGO Store at 5:00 p.m. to receive and build a free mini model themed to match that month. These cute mini models are not for sale and children can take them home to keep.

LEGO Store Mini Model Build Contest

Children who enter the LEGO Store Mini Model Build Contest will have a chance to design the mini model for the September 2011 build event. Using only 25 to 40 LEGO pieces, kids must design a mini model whose subject is something that represents September. For example, the winning entry for 2009 was a notepad and pencil, while the winning entry for 2010 is a boy wearing a school backpack.

To submit their original design to the contest, kids should bring a printed picture of it to their local LEGO Store and complete an entry form. Entries will be accepted from September 1 to September 30, 2010.

Along with winning the honor of having designed a LEGO mini model that will be assembled by kids across the nation, the winner will also receive a $100 LEGO Gift Card and a complete set of the 2010 mini models.

As one of the September LEGO Store events, staff will be on hand several days this month to help kids test out and learn how to use the Design By Me LEGO-building program at the Master Builder Bar, which can be used to enter the contest.
